Materials Used in General-Purpose Cables

General-purpose cables are typically made from copper or fiber optic materials. Copper wires are commonly used in low to medium bandwidth applications due to their excellent conductivity and relatively low cost. However, for high-performance applications, fiber optic cables are preferred as they offer higher bandwidth, low noise, and resistance to electromagnetic interference.

Types of General-Purpose Cables

There are several types of general-purpose cables used in communication systems:

1、Coaxial Cables: Coaxial cables, commonly known as coax, are used in high-frequency applications such as microwave and satellite communications. They consist of a center conductor surrounded by a tubular insulating layer, followed by a shielding layer and an outer jacket. Coax cables offer good performance in terms of signal integrity and rejection of electromagnetic interference.

2、Twisted-Pair Cables: Twisted-pair cables consist of two conductors twisted together for electromagnetic compatibility. They are commonly used in telephone lines, internet connections, and low-voltage signaling applications. Twisted-pair cables are available in different qualities, with higher-quality cables offering better resistance to crosstalk and electromagnetic interference.

3、Fiber Optic Cables: Fiber optic cables utilize light waves traveling through glass or plastic fibers to transmit data. They offer high bandwidth, low noise, and resistance to electromagnetic interference, making them ideal for long-distance communication and high-performance applications. Fiber optic cables come in different forms, including single-mode and multi-mode fibers, each with its own set of characteristics and applications.
